Sign In — Free (10 views/day)Treasure Island Sailing Center Foundation, founded in 1998, is a small nonprofit in the Recreation & Sports sector that reported $375K in total revenue in fiscal year 2025. Revenue fell 30% from the prior year — a significant decline worth monitoring. The organization ran a surplus of $152K, a strong 41% operating margin.
TISC students participate in positive, skill building experiences learning water safety, responsibility, respect, communication, teamwork, leadership, and appreciation for their environment. TISC is a large scale, multiuser, year round sailing school on San Francisco Bay operated by dedicated staff and volunteers, emphasizing full community involvement by offering access to all, regardless of financial ability.
The Treasure Island Sailing Center provides instructional and recreational sailing opportunities to youth and adults of all abilities and socioeconomic backgrounds from the San Francisco Bay Area...
The Treasure Island Sailing Center provides instructional and recreational sailing opportunities to youth and adults of all abilities and socioeconomic backgrounds from the San Francisco Bay Area. However,the Board and management decided to pause operations and programs for two to three years, as the City of San Francisco has moved to rebuild the newest neighborhood of Treasure Island and to accelerate improvements in the new home center.

| Year | Revenue | Expenses | Assets | Net Income |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| $374,536 | $222,159 | $4,331,853 | $152,377 |
| 2024 | $538,128 | $864,993 | $4,046,172 | $-326,865 |
| 2023 | $664,989 | $1,051,442 | $3,898,726 | $-386,453 |
| 2022 | $916,574 | $1,063,802 | $3,736,644 | $-147,228 |
| 2021 | $1,166,489 | $882,045 | $4,716,242 | $284,444 |
| 2020 | $648,391 | $779,253 | $4,094,751 | $-130,862 |
| 2019 | $894,385 | $931,900 | $3,644,738 | $-37,515 |
| 2018 | $763,443 | $827,155 | $3,239,907 | $-63,712 |
